Monroe House Coffee Company, a local coffee shop perfect for studying.

Students study throughout their entire school career, in all sorts of different locations, taking in as much information as possible for their different courses. 

Studying looks different for every student. For some students it can be an easy stress-free afternoon activity and for others it can be rushing through flashcards before a test next hour. Depending on a students preference they may prefer complete silence when studying, however some students like Reese Wells (9), prefer, “Studying in a quiet environment, but not completely silent, normally I listen to study music.” 

Sometimes studying is much easier when doing it with another person. If a student is struggling with a concept, having a study partner is particularly helpful. Some people, like Wells, “Study best with a friend or a parent so they can quiz me on what I know.” Some students go as far as to start study groups with friends where they will meet at a calm location and work together. 

Another peaceful study option is a serene environment with limited distractions, and a steady buzz of background noise, whether it be music, cars passing by, nature’s natural sound effects, or the chatter of people. Mr. Van Cleave, high school math teacher, agrees that when studying the location should be, “Quiet with limited distractions.” 

A hot spot for studying is coffee shops. It could be a local Starbucks or Panera or a smaller, more local shop. Cooper Zumwalt stated, “I personally would love to study at coffee shops such as Monroe House. I think places like that have a very calm tone that could help me get ready for any test.” Mr. Florez, an English teacher at Fair Grove, said that places in Springfield like Mudhouse Coffee are great places to relax and study as well as have access to free internet.

When studying, accessibility is an important factor. Stephanie Dunham (10), explained, “I went to Kum and Go a couple of times to study mostly for the internet. Plus you literally have whatever food you want at your disposal.” Dunham added that during warm weather she likes to study outside. 

Libraries are also a classic studying setting. Most modern libraries have internet, computers, places to sit spread throughout them and of course, books. Fair Grove has its own, small, branch library, attached to the City Hall. In Springfield there is a larger library, The Greene County Public Library and other libraries like The Library Center or Park Central Branch Library.

No matter where studying takes place, or what subject is being studied, there is no denying the fundamental necessity for studying in order to be academically successful.
